The Champions league is upon us again, and it is time to enjoy some top quality football. But first lets make sure our fantasy teams are in order.
!!!FOR PEOPLE WHO PLAY THE OFFICIAL UEFA GAME!!!Dont forget to use managerial subs, that means start all players who have a game on day 1 and switch the ones that did badly out for your day 2 players. The same with Captains- at first captain a player with a game on day 1 and if he does not do well than switch to someone on day 2.

Defenders and Goalkeepers
  • Jenkinson and Mannone- two 4 mil defensive players for an improved Arsenal team with a good home game vs Olympiacos are very good value. 
  • Vidal is just the best defender in his game for his Pen duty and for the fact that he is actually a midfielder and he will probably be in my starting lineup all season long.
  • Cant look past Marcelo this week with his explosiveness on the offensive end going against a weaker Ajax side
  • On the bench are 2 cheaper options with good fixtures IMO Nonkeu vs Braga and Demichelis vs Anderlecht
  • Unnerstall keeps his place with a 3 mil price tag and a nice fixture coming up.
Midfielders


  • Lampard(only 7mil) is likely to start tonight and is always likely to put in a good game in the UCL(also takes pens for Chelsea)
  • With Rooney and RVP reportedly starting this time for United, I really like Nani at 7.5 to be the man getting the assists with all this striking power up front
  • Kroos speaks for himself with his form and price and with Robben out this week- he is the best Bayern midfielder for fantasy in my opinion
  • Cazorla- another Arsenal player is a even a long term move with 2 great home fixtures up for the Gunners- he is also the center of all Arsenal attacking play- so bound be a part of some points this week and/or the next.
  • One the bench we have Sammir a man with an incredible form in his home league, hopefully he can find his feet in UCL too. 
Forwards
  • I just cant look beyond Messi despite the tricky fixture- you just know he can pop up with a brace in any game and a reliable captain option as always
  • Cristiano Ronaldo- the man is selfish and on pens and most free kicks for Real madrid. That is exactly what you want from your fantasy player- he is also the best C option for day 2
  • Hunterlaar- great fixture and a great player- enjoy the points :)
